数据库调优看什么书

fiy 其他 81

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库调优是提高数据库性能和效率的重要工作,对于数据库管理员和开发人员来说,掌握相关知识和技能是必要的。以下是几本值得推荐的数据库调优书籍:

    1. 《高性能MySQL》(第3版)- 这本经典的MySQL调优指南由三位MySQL专家撰写,详细介绍了MySQL的内部工作原理、优化技巧和性能调优方法。无论你是初学者还是有经验的数据库管理员,这本书都能帮助你深入理解MySQL的性能优化。

    2. 《SQL性能优化实战》- 作者基于多年实战经验,介绍了SQL优化的基本原则、常见问题和解决方案。书中包含了大量的实例和案例分析,能够帮助读者快速定位和解决SQL性能问题。

    3. 《Oracle性能优化与调优》- 针对Oracle数据库进行性能优化的权威指南。书中详细介绍了Oracle数据库的性能监控、诊断和调优技术,包括SQL优化、索引优化、存储优化等方面的内容。

    4. 《SQL Server性能优化实践》- 这本书主要针对SQL Server数据库进行性能优化的实践指南,包含了SQL Server的性能监控、调优和故障处理等方面的内容。书中还介绍了一些常见的性能问题和解决方案。

    5. 《MongoDB性能优化》- MongoDB是一种非关系型数据库,它具有高性能和可扩展性的特点。这本书介绍了MongoDB的性能优化原理和方法,包括索引设计、查询优化、数据分片等方面的内容。

    这些书籍涵盖了各种不同类型的数据库,无论你使用的是MySQL、Oracle、SQL Server还是MongoDB等数据库,都能从中获得有价值的知识和技巧,帮助你进行数据库调优工作。读者可以根据自己的需求和实际情况选择适合的书籍进行学习和参考。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要进行数据库调优,需要掌握数据库原理、优化技术和工具的知识。以下是一些可以帮助你学习数据库调优的书籍推荐:

    1. 《高性能MySQL》
      作者:Baron Schwartz、Peter Zaitsev、Vadim Tkachenko
      这本书是MySQL数据库性能优化的经典之作,详细介绍了MySQL数据库的架构、索引优化、查询优化、存储引擎选择等内容,非常实用。

    2. 《SQL性能优化实战》
      作者:Gavin Powell
      本书着重介绍了如何通过优化SQL查询语句来提高数据库性能,包括索引设计、查询重写、查询优化器的使用等方面的内容。

    3. 《Oracle数据库性能优化指南》
      作者:郑秀文
      这本书主要介绍了Oracle数据库的性能调优方法和技巧,包括索引和表设计、查询优化、SQL调优、存储管理等方面的内容。

    4. 《数据库调优与性能优化》
      作者:黄晓峰
      这本书全面介绍了数据库调优的基本理论和方法,包括数据库设计、查询优化、索引优化、存储优化、并发控制等方面的内容。

    5. 《SQL服务器性能优化实战》
      作者:Grant Fritchey
      本书以SQL Server为例,介绍了如何通过优化查询、索引、存储过程等方式来提高SQL Server数据库的性能。

    此外,还可以参考一些官方文档和技术博客,如MySQL官方文档、Oracle官方文档、Microsoft SQL Server官方文档等,以获取更详细的技术指导和最新的优化技术。同时,参加相关的培训课程或者参与实际项目也是提升数据库调优能力的有效途径。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    当涉及到数据库调优时,有很多书籍可以作为参考。下面是几本经典的数据库调优书籍推荐:

    1.《高性能MySQL》
    该书是学习MySQL数据库调优的必备之作。它涵盖了MySQL性能调优的方方面面,包括数据库设计、查询优化、索引优化、硬件选择和配置等。此外,它还介绍了MySQL的内部架构和运行原理,帮助读者深入理解MySQL的工作原理,从而更好地进行性能调优。

    2.《SQL性能优化实战》
    该书是一本实践性很强的数据库性能优化指南。它以实际案例为基础,通过详细的分析和实践经验总结,介绍了SQL语句优化、索引优化、表设计优化、数据库连接池优化等方面的内容。它不仅介绍了常见的性能问题和解决方法,还给出了具体的优化方案和实施步骤。

    3.《数据库系统实现》
    该书主要介绍了数据库系统的内部实现原理和优化技术。它深入剖析了数据库的存储引擎、查询优化器、事务管理等关键组件,帮助读者理解数据库系统的工作原理和性能优化的方法。此外,它还介绍了一些高级的数据库优化技术,如并行查询、分布式数据库等。

    4.《Oracle性能优化与调优》
    该书是面向Oracle数据库的性能优化指南。它详细介绍了Oracle数据库的性能调优原则、调优工具和调优方法。其中包括了SQL调优、索引优化、存储优化、内存管理等方面的内容。此外,它还介绍了一些高级的Oracle性能调优技术,如AWR报告分析、SQL Trace等。

    5.《数据库索引设计与优化》
    该书主要介绍了数据库索引的设计原则和优化技巧。它从索引的基本概念开始,逐步介绍了不同类型的索引和索引的优化策略。此外,它还介绍了一些高级的索引优化技术,如覆盖索引、位图索引、自适应索引等。

    除了以上推荐的书籍,还有很多其他优秀的数据库调优书籍,可以根据自己的实际需求选择适合自己的书籍来学习。此外,还可以通过在线教程、博客和论坛等获取更多的数据库调优知识和经验。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部